NIV, KJV, NASB, Amplified, Classic Comparative Parallel Bible, Hardcover: The World’s Bestselling Bible Paired with Three Classic Versions

Rate this book
Bring new meaning to your Bible study. When you don’t want to lose anything in the translation, the Classic Comparative Parallel Bible is a tool that lets you explore all the rich nuances of meaning in the Bible’s text without having to learn the original Biblical languages. It sets four popular versions side-by-side for you to compare and the authenticity and accessibility of the New International Version; the iconic grandeur of the King James Version; the structural insights of the New American Standard Bible ; and the explanatory alternate readings of the Amplified® Bible . Passages and verses from these versions are aligned in parallel columns for easy comparison and study. A valuable resource for gaining insight into Scriptural truths, the Classic Comparative Parallel Bible helps you compare four Bible versions at a glance.

• Each two-page spread contains a complete Scripture portion from these
o New International Version
o King James Version
o New American Standard Bible
o Amplified Bible
• Double-column format
• 7.7-point type
